One fundamental feature of PowerEdge is the combination of a fuel cell and a battery pack as the hybrid power system. I call it the right balance of power when compared fuel cell/ultra-capacitors used by most competitors. Matching a relatively smaller fuel cell to the right sized battery resulted in a cost effective solution for the product mission.
This combination allows PowerEdge to deliver the most power output for 30 seconds than any other competitor. Nuvera believes 30 second power delivery – 25 kW in the 36V arrangements - is a critical measure for forklift trucks operating in high lifting environment, very important contributor to productivity.
In more cases than one an operator may run out of hydrogen in his tank. The amount of energy stored in the battery pack, unlike in the ultra-capacitor, is sufficient to take the truck to the refueling point.
Lastly, the battery pack is a very effective means to receive and store regenerative energy from the truck. For those applications with high regenerative power, PowerEdge has been equipped with a supplementary regen management module to assure high performance.
